NatJord Posted August 21, 2012 Report Share Posted August 21, 2012 Hey just wondering if someone could help me with a few questions! I've never been before but so so excited. Here's the questions anyway: By the way I'm going with 3 other girls, 3 days standard camping, driving from swansea. 1. I haven't got a car park ticket, rang up and they said they were sold out and to purchase one on Friday. What's the best time to arrive to avoid long queues? Was thinking of getting there by 7AM. 2. Is the car park safe? Obviously I'll be hiding valuables but just worried about my car being broken into or damaged. Also is there any danger of the car park flooding? 3. Which campsite is the best to go for? I've heard green is quite chilled and good location too 4. Do they strictly check for aerosols? Wanted to take dry shampoo. JodineW Posted August 21, 2012 Report Share Posted August 21, 2012 Hiya, With regards to the carpark, I've left things in my car such as a Satnav etc and had no problems, but one year the car parked next door to me had got broken into, so I think its just the risk you take really. As to the state of the carpark, last year I seen tractors dragging some people out - try and park as close to the entrance as you can. I've also taken aerosols in every year and had no problem - they never really checked my bags thoroughly so will be taking some again this year Hope I've helped a little bit ha! x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
coolhull Posted August 21, 2012 Report Share Posted August 21, 2012 Hey, 1) The campsite doesn't open until 12 dinner time so its going to be hit and miss as regard to what time you should turn up I got there at about half 3 in afternoon last year on the Friday and it was excellent had 2 Q for about 5 min to get into the car park and about half hour to get into the campsite. 2) Yeah I'm same on leaving valuables in the car just keep them in the boot etc and out of eye view, as far as I know they will have some sort of wardens in there on a night time. 3) The campsite question is a tricky 1 I think it was the green site we stayed in last year and it was great no trouble or anything. 4) I take deodrant every year an have done for the last 5. My girlfriend also takes that dry shampoo stuff and we never had them taken off us or had a problem. Tip of the weekend is to Have an amazing time party the full weekend come rain or shine!!
